E-rock is one of the BEST places to climb in the entire state! It's located just outside of Fredricksburg or 1.5 hours outside of Austin going West. This place ROCKS!! It is a huge granite dome. Check out this website to see the more.

Hey everybody, I have a big tent that I'm going to be bringing so if you want to stay in that let me know. I think it sleeps btwn. 6-8 depending on how cozy you want to get. I'd prefer to stay in the campsites next to the parking lot for a couple reasons.
1. Don't have to carry in all that equipment (tent, food, sleeping bags etc...)
2. I've heard of some awesome bouldering problems really close to those campsites.
3. Showers, so we all don't stink too bad.
4. Overall convience of being closer to the car. That way if you want to go into town for dinner one night you don't have a couple mile hike back on a full stomach in the dark.
